Modder让Nvidia DLSS 5运行在次级GPU上以大幅提升帧率

一位Modder开发了一种技术,可以在次级GPU上运行Nvidia的DLSS 5神经渲染,从而有效地分担计算密集型的后处理任务。该方法已在《赛博朋克2077》等游戏中得到演示,它允许主GPU专注于渲染游戏本身,从而在神经渲染的帧中带来高达127%的显著性能提升。虽然Nvidia并未正式支持此功能,且需要双GPU设置和额外的显示器,但该mod已在GitHub上提供供用户尝试,让人联想到早期的专用PhysX硬件。 AI

    A modder has created a ReShade add-on that runs Nvidia's DLSS 5 Neural Rendering on a second GPU, rendering the game on the first GPU to share the performance load.
